User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Win98; en-US; rv:1.1) Gecko/20020826 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Win98; en-US; rv:1.1) Gecko/20020826 If you select the account name first (in left window) and then the inbox, the "next" button becomes disabled (it becomes disabled when you select the account, actually) and remains that way until you select a message, even if there are unread messages. I would expect that it should become enabled as soon as you get a new message while in the inbox.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Send yourself some mail. 2. Click on your account *name*. Not the inbox. (not anything under the account) Basically, you just want to see the topmost level. 3. Now, click on the inbox. 4. Retrieve your mail. 5. Notice that you can't hit the "next" button to see your test message. Actual Results: Take a guess. ;-) Expected Results: As soon as new mail arrives, the Next button should become enabled if you are in that inbox which has the new message.
